Domaine des Terres Blanches Sancerre Blanc 2023

Domaine des Terres Blanches

Sancerre, Loire Valley, France
From Sancerre's Terres Blanches — literally 'white earth' — this wine is a pure expression of Kimmeridgian clay and limestone speaking through Sauvignon Blanc. It is structured entirely by acidity and minerality, with fruit serving as an accent rather than a star. For anyone wanting to understand what 'spine' means in a white wine, this is your textbook.

Kit Aromas

Tasting Notes

Nose

Crushed limestone and wet flint dominate the opening, followed by green apple, white grapefruit, and a thread of elderflower. This is a nose driven by mineral tension rather than fruit.

Palate

Razor-edged acidity provides the structural backbone, carrying precise flavors of green apple, gooseberry, and lemon zest across a chalky, almost tactile midpalate. The minerality is not a background note — it is the main event.

Finish

Clean and persistent, with lingering citrus pith, flint, and a final saline snap. Nothing soft, nothing sweet, nothing unnecessary.

Serve & Pair

Food Pairing

The tangy acidity of Loire Valley goat cheese echoes the wine's own acid structure, while lemon thyme amplifies the herbal notes and toasted hazelnuts provide a textural counterpoint.

The Story

Domaine des Terres Blanches farms steep, chalk-white limestone slopes in the village of Sancerre, where the distinctive Kimmeridgian soils impart a flinty mineral signature that defines the estate's lean, age-worthy Sauvignon Blanc.

Ben Ryé is Italy's most celebrated passito, made from Zibibbo grapes sun-dried on the wind-blasted volcanic island of Pantelleria. The heat of the African-influenced climate concentrates sugars, but Donnafugata's meticulous winemaking preserves acidity and freshness. A dessert wine that transcends the category.
